Rain Expected in UAE Tomorrow with Temperatures Reaching 48°C in Some Areas
The UAE will see possible rainfall on Sunday as temperatures soar up to 48°C in certain regions.
Residents of the United Arab Emirates should prepare for potential rain on Sunday, August 9, as the National Centre of Meteorology (NCM) predicts convective cloud formation over parts of the country.
The weather is forecast to be fair to partly cloudy, with convective clouds developing mainly over eastern and internal areas, increasing the likelihood of rainfall. Despite the chance of showers, temperatures are expected to remain elevated, reaching as high as 48°C in some locations. Dubai and Abu Dhabi are predicted to experience maximum temperatures around 46°C, with minimum temperatures near 35°C.
Wind conditions will vary from light to moderate, originating from the southeast to northeast directions. Winds may strengthen to fresh or strong levels at times, particularly where cloud activity is present, potentially causing blowing dust. Wind speeds are anticipated to range between 15 and 30 kilometers per hour, with occasional gusts reaching up to 50 kilometers per hour.
